The Catholic Church of Our Lady and St Neot in Liskeard is inviting people to remember their deceased friends and relatives on All Souls Day on Wednesday (November 2).

Parish priest Fr Gilmour McDermott says it is a long-standing Christian tradition to remember those who are near and dear on this date.

The Catholic Church, in West Street, will be open from 5pm on All Souls Day for people to call in and remember their loved ones who have died.

Visitors will be invited to write down names so prayers can be offered.

Tea and coffee will be available in St Neot Room by the church, and Mass will be offered for all those who have been remembered at 7pm.
